Excel中datedif函数怎么用?

DATEDIF返回两个日期之间的年/月/日间隔数。常使用DATEDIF函数计算两日期之差。包含D,M,Y,YD,YM,MD等返回类型。

语法

DATEDIF(start_date,end_date,unit)

Start_date 为一个日期,它代表时间段内的第一个日期或起始日期。(起始日期必须在1900年之后)

End_date 为一个日期,它代表时间段内的最后一个日期或结束日期。

Unit 为所需信息的返回类型。

注:结束日期必须大于起始日期

DATEDIF函数是Excel隐藏函数,其在帮助和插入公式里面没有,那么怎么使用该函数呢?

excel使用DATEDIF函数的步骤

1、例如计算2013-1-2到2014-7-11相差的月份。

这里的单位“m”,要用英文状态下输入。

输入公式=DATEDIF(A2,A1,"m")

2、当单位是ym时,忽略日期中的年和日。

输入公式=DATEDIF(A2,A1,"ym")

3、当单位是yd时,忽略日期中的年。

输入公式=DATEDIF(A2,A1,"yd")

把步骤三和步骤二对比起来理解。

4、例如已知出生日期,计算员工的年龄。

输入公式=DATEDIF(C2,TODAY(),"Y")

也可以用公式=YEAR(TODAY())-YEAR(C2)

5、例如已知入职时间,计算员工的工龄。

输入公式=DATEDIF(B2,TODAY(),"Y")

也可以用公式=YEAR(TODAY())-YEAR(B2)。

相关文章教程推荐:excel使用教程

相关文章

WPS Office是一款功能丰富的办公软件,它不仅支持多种文档格...
使用countif函数对B列中含有C列的情况进行确定,(E2单元格处...
你知道excel表格数据如何进行横竖转换吗?下面小编带来了exce...
平时在使用微软Office这款老牌办公软件的时候,不管你是有文...
本教程讲解了Excel表格中如何给文字拼音添加四声调,操作起来...
Excel怎么让光标所在的行和列变色,下面把光标所在的行和列变...